Steve (MBenzNL) sells them and installs them too.

If you havent read up, you have to replace the entire unit if you want the bixenon look. The old xenon housings cannot be swapped out for the new bixenon types

I may be wrong here, but I believe the bixenons are projector types, and thus do not need the lens/glass to focus, hence a clear headlamp.

And another thing, they're supposed to be fixed.. not to be opened up and tinkered with, just swap the entire thing out.

bi-xenon installation

guys,

how easy can I disassemble my 'halogen headlights' and replace them with bi-xenon lights?

what do I need other than a pair of the bi-xenon headlights to make them fully operational?

how about the auto-levelling mechanism? I do not have washer jet either, is that ok?

thanks for any input

Do some search in the forums, specially in W203 forum, you'll find all the answers .
You don't need anything else apart from your pair of bi-xenons and some tools to partly remove the bumper, installation roughly took about 2 hours. Its not that hard I think. Somebody from this forum posted the instructions how to install bi-xenon. Do some search.
Forget about auto levelling, if you don't have xenon to start with then auto levelling would be too hassle to install. You can adjust the bi-xenons like any other headlights.
